Subhikshaa, a good friend of mine, and my classmate at the time teamed up to create this documentary. We are both foodies so we knew we had to do something related to food. We decided to choose one of the most famous South Indian food - The Humble Idly.

When one thinks of South-Indian food, the humble idli is the first dish that comes to mind. Idli is a soft, pillowy steamed savory cake made from fermented rice and lentil batter. The lentils used in making idli are urad dal (black gram). The fermentation process breaks down the starches so that they are more readily metabolized by the body. Idli is a traditional breakfast made in every South Indian household. Idli is popular not only in the whole of India but outside India too.

"Simply Idly" contains a story of how a south Indian family starts their day off with idlis. It contains an interview with a nutritionist, discussing the health benefits of eating idlis. It also has an interview with the owner of a fast-food chain called "idlies" and with the owner of a roadside food stall. It discusses the process of preparing the idli batter and how to obtain ready-made batter as well. 

This film was written, directed, and shot by Subhikshaa and me. It was shot in a day's time and edited within a week's time with a voiceover provided by me.
